North Central University

Below are some of the scholarships offered by the college you selected.

Christian Leadership Scholarship

Awarded to new students based on ministry and involvement in activities as well as academic performance. Qualifying activities include church ministries, community service, volunteer work, music, drama and varsity athletics. Must have a minimum high school GPA of 2.5. Involvement in extracurricular activities is required.

Award Amount: $1,000
Renewable? Yes, for 4 years
Number Awarded: Varies
Deadline: None

Dean's Scholarship

Awarded to first-time entering freshmen and transfer students. Must have minimum cumulative high school GPA of 3.0 on a 4.0 scale and a composite ACT score of 23-27 or a total SAT score of 1050-1230.

Award Amount: $1,500
Renewable? Yes, for 4 years
Number Awarded: Varies
Deadline: None

Music Scholarship

Awarded to new students who, by audition, show outstanding musical ability. Involvement in college music group is required. Application and audition required by deadline.

Award Amount: $1,000 - $2,500
Renewable? No
Number Awarded: Varies
Deadline: April 1

President's Scholarship

Awarded to first-time entering freshmen and transfer students. Must have minimum cumulative high school GPA of 3.5 on a 4.0 scale and a minimum composite ACT score of 28 or a minimum total SAT score of 1240.

Award Amount: $2,500
Renewable? Yes, for 4 years
Number Awarded: Varies
Deadline: None

Regents' Scholarship

Awarded to a first-time freshman each year based on superior academic performance, references and essay. Must have minimum cumulative high school GPA of 3.5 on a 4.0 scale and a minimum composite ACT score of 30 or a minimum total SAT score of 1320.

Award Amount: Full tuition
Renewable? Yes, for 4 years
Number Awarded: 1
Deadline: March 1
